SuperVessel: The Open Cloud Service for OpenPOWER Yonghua Lin, Ling - - PowerPoint PPT Presentation

supervessel the open cloud service for openpower
SMART_READER_LITE
LIVE PREVIEW

SuperVessel: The Open Cloud Service for OpenPOWER Yonghua Lin, Ling - - PowerPoint PPT Presentation

www.ptopenlab.com SuperVessel: The Open Cloud Service for OpenPOWER Yonghua Lin, Ling Shao IBM SuperVessel WeChat group Facebook group: SuperVessel OpenPOWER QQ group: SuperVessel Why SuperVessel Cloud Motivation: To grow the number of


slide-1
SLIDE 1

SuperVessel: The Open Cloud Service for OpenPOWER

Yonghua Lin, Ling Shao IBM

www.ptopenlab.com

SuperVessel WeChat group Facebook group: SuperVessel OpenPOWER QQ group: SuperVessel

slide-2
SLIDE 2

Motivation: To grow the number of developers on OpenPOWER in the world

  • Freely opened to all the students in universities, individual

developers and ecosystem partners for OpenPOWER.

  • Built on the POWER7/POWER8 resource pool
  • Built with open technologies, such as OpenStack
  • Support advanced technology services, e.g. Docker service,

big data service, cognitive computing service

Why SuperVessel Cloud

2

slide-3
SLIDE 3

Service Roadmap of SuperVessel

3

SuperVessel Cloud Infrastructure

SuperVessel Cloud Service SuperVessel Big Data and HPC Service Super Class Service OpenPOWER Enablement Service Super Project Team Service Super Marketplace

1.VM and container service 2.Storage service 3.Network service

4.Accelerator as service

5.Image service

1.Big Data service:

MapReduce (Symphony), SPARK 2.Performance tuning service 1.X-to-P migration 2.OpenPOWER new system test service 1.On-line video courses 2.Teacher course management 3.User contribution management 1.Project management service 2.DevOps automation

Storage IBM POWER servers OpenPOWER server FPGA/GPU Docker (Online) (Online) (Preparing) (Online)

slide-4
SLIDE 4

Architecture of SuperVessel Cloud

4

  • !
  • System

maintenance System monitoring Resource usage metering System analysis

  • User account &

authentication management User interface

"#

  • $
  • "%&

Admin interface Virtual point management Statistic and analysis OpenPOWER-SuperVessel Unified Management Platform Baremetal management Image management Cloud Infrastructure Service Big Data Service OpenPOWER enablement service Super Class service Super Project Service

FPGA/GPU OpenPOWER server

  • $'(
slide-5
SLIDE 5

To expand the SuperVessel via collaboration with OpenPOWER partners

  • Multi-site design : Using the multi-region in OpenStack to support multi-site

management of SuperVessel cloud.

  • We are designing the first multi-site for Jiangsu Development and Test cloud on POWER

) Shared dashboard, Shared keystone, Shared object store (in future) ) Enhance the cache design for performance optimization ) Enable the regional administration

5 Unified Management of SuperVessel

Dashboard for cloud Dashboard for Big data …

Beijing Site Jiangsu Site

V M V M V M V M V M V M V M V M

Users Users

slide-6
SLIDE 6

SuperVessel Cloud Services

6

) Virtual machine and Docker services ) VPN management ) Pre-installed image service ) Multi-site support will be provided in next step

We use virtual points for resource management

slide-7
SLIDE 7

) Pre-installed image service: It could very much make user easier to start development on POWER

) Docker is used to provide the pre-installed environment.

SuperVessel Cloud Services

7

slide-8
SLIDE 8

SuperVessel Big Data Services

8

) Support MapReduce and SPARK services ) Allow user to request different size of cluster

slide-9
SLIDE 9

Shared file system for Cloud and Big Data service

9

  • *(+,-+

. "# "%&

  • $
  • Cloud Infrastructure

Service Big Data Service ) Select Big data computing framework (Mapreduce, SPARK ) Select cluster size ) Select data folder size HEAT template for big data cluster

  • *(+,-+

.

  • *(+,-+

.

  • *(+,-+

.

  • *(+,-+

.

  • *(%.

POWER7/POWER8

  • */.

Folder A

User B User A

Folder B

User A ) HEAT will orchestrate docker instances, subnet and data folder based on user’s request ) Manila provides the NFS service using GPFS as backend, and the folder will be mounted via nova-docker (with – v support) ) Folder created by Manila could be accessed by the KVM/docker instances created for big data and other purpose

GPFS FPO

POWER7/POWER8 Servers

GPFS FPO

Servers

GPFS FPO

+(

slide-10
SLIDE 10

SuperVessel Accelerator as Service

10

) Accelerator MarketPlace for developers to upload and compile the accelerators for SuperVessel POWER cloud ) Allow user to request different size of cluster

Fig.1 Accelerator MarketPlace for SuperVessel Cloud Fig.2 Cloud users could apply accelerator when creating VM

slide-11
SLIDE 11

Developer quickly grew in the past 100 days

11

) Users from 30 universities (including

3 from US) ) 6 university joint research projects

Supported several courses from

universities, e.g.

The Big Data course of Beijing

Institute of Technology: 100 students with 38 big data clusters

The virtualization technology

course from University of Delaware (US)

11

Our target is 100,000 users and 100 universities in 2015/2016.

slide-12
SLIDE 12

Thank You !!

12

Call for your collaboration to build this CLOUD together

www.ptopenlab.com